What are NFT traits?

NFT traits are randomly generated characteristics. Considering traits are algorithmically generated they output varying degrees of rarity and therefore price. For example, for profile picture NFTs the human is the base, then attributes such as clothing, color and facial features are implemented on top. The more variations of these attributes the rarer the NFT.

How do you check NFT traits?

NFT traits can be checked in NFT marketplaces as shown below. A sidebar displays the trait group and the sub-group, these can all be filtered. You can then combine this with a rarity tool to check the rank of an NFT. The rarity rank specifies how common an NFT is within the collection based on the combination of traits and sub-traits.

How many traits should an NFT have?

The more traits the NFT has the more valuable it will be. In essence, you want to use a rarity tool to see the ranking of the NFT and then compare it with listed NFTs in the collection. If a rare NFT is selling for considerably less than similar ones on the marketplace then it might be a good buy.

Ultimately, there is not a set number of traits an NFT should have, but it’s important to understand rarity to determine the correct market value of an NFT.
